摘要
Enterprises are a deeply significant pillar of social and economic development. The excellent economic interests of enterprises play an essential role in promoting social and economic development. Business is a major innovation force in improving a country's independent innovation capacity, which in turn is a key factor in shaping its core competitiveness. As the fuel of technological innovation for enterprises, Research and development (R & D) can accelerate their development and enhance their competitiveness. By using Chinese A-share listed companies from 2007 to 2019 as a sample, this study attempts to examine the specific impact of R & D investment by Chinese companies on corporate performance. Key to the development of R & D activities, R & D investment is directly related to the source of funding, the quality of financing channels and the extent of financing restrictions. The current study explains why enterprise innovation cannot be separated from the input and support of capital, technology, professional talent and other factors from the perspective of enterprise financing constraints. By using Chinese A-share listed companies from 2007 to 2019 as a sample, the study not only examined the impact of R & D investment on corporate performance, but also considered specific mediating mechanisms and heterogeneity analysis of R & D investment on corporate performance. Finally, the study found a significant positive correlation between R & D investment and the performance of listed companies, and this positive correlation was more pronounced when funding constraints were lower. According to the study, mediation effect analysis shows that R & D investment can improve corporate performance by boosting total factor productivity. Additional research has also shown that higher levels of internal control quality can improve the boosting effect of R & D investment on corporate performance. Moreover, R & D investment by SOEs is more conducive to improving the performance of their enterprises than that of non-SOE enterprises. In addition, this study provides empirical evidence of the knowledge effect and positive externality of R & D investment for firms, examines the impact of R & D investment on corporate performance from the perspective of financing constraints, and enriches the related literature on R & D investment, financing constraints and corporate performance.
